
Summary
New data reveals that the top ten payment projects on Polygon have processed over $12 billion in transaction volume, with Tazapay leading at $4.6 billion, followed by Avenia at $4.2 billion and Paxos at $2.8 billion, highlighting the rapid growth of stablecoin-based blockchain payments.
Polygon Payment Ecosystem Shows Strong Growth Momentum
Recently published data reveals that the payment project ecosystem on the Polygon blockchain network is demonstrating robust growth momentum. The top ten payment projects have collectively processed over $12 billion in transaction volume, a figure that not only reflects Polygon's attractiveness as payment infrastructure but also highlights the rapid expansion of stablecoin applications in real commercial scenarios.
Tazapay leads the rankings with $4.6 billion in transaction volume. This platform, focused on cross-border B2B payments, leverages blockchain technology to provide escrow and settlement services for international trade. Following closely is Avenia with $4.2 billion in volume, while traditional fintech giant Paxos ranks third with $2.8 billion. This ranking structure encompasses both blockchain-native payment solutions and digital transformation attempts by traditional financial institutions.
The emergence of these rankings provides valuable insight into how blockchain payment infrastructure is evolving beyond theoretical use cases into practical commercial applications. The diversity of projects represented—from enterprise-focused platforms to consumer remittance services—suggests that stablecoin payments are finding product-market fit across multiple segments.
Stablecoins Emerge as Core Payment Tool
The most significant characteristic of this ranking is the central role stablecoins play across all projects. Whether for cross-border remittances, commercial payments, or payroll distribution, stablecoins serve as the critical medium. Compared to traditional cryptocurrencies, stablecoins effectively reduce price volatility risk by pegging to fiat currency values, making them more suitable as payment instruments.
On the Polygon network, the circulation of mainstream stablecoins such as USDC and USDT provides a solid foundation for payment applications. These stablecoins not only benefit from low transaction fees for on-chain transfers but also enable relatively convenient on-ramps and off-ramps with traditional financial systems. For enterprise users, this means they can maintain fund stability while enjoying the transparency and efficiency improvements that blockchain brings.
The infrastructure supporting stablecoin payments has matured considerably. Payment processors can now integrate with traditional banking systems, compliance monitoring tools, and accounting software, creating a more seamless experience for businesses. This integration capability is crucial for mainstream adoption, as it allows companies to incorporate blockchain payments into existing workflows without complete system overhauls.
It's worth noting that the growth of stablecoin payments also brings compliance challenges. Different jurisdictions have varying regulatory attitudes toward stablecoins, and payment service providers need to balance technological innovation with compliance requirements. The regulatory landscape remains fragmented, requiring payment platforms to navigate complex legal frameworks across multiple markets.
Layer 2 Network Advantages for Payment Scenarios
As an Ethereum Layer 2 scaling solution, Polygon demonstrates clear advantages in payment application scenarios. Compared to the Ethereum mainnet, Polygon's transaction fees typically cost only a few cents or even less, making small-value, high-frequency payments feasible. For daily commercial transactions, this cost structure offers significantly more practical utility.
Additionally, Polygon's high throughput can support large-scale payment processing needs. In traditional payment systems, cross-border transactions often require several days to complete settlement, while on Polygon, similar transactions can achieve final confirmation within seconds. This efficiency improvement holds significant value for enterprise users where cash flow management is critical.
From a technical architecture perspective, Polygon's Proof-of-Stake consensus mechanism also provides good determinism and security guarantees for payment applications. While Layer 2 solutions involve certain trade-offs in decentralization, for commercial payment scenarios, stability and predictability are often higher priority considerations.
The network's compatibility with Ethereum's ecosystem also provides strategic advantages. Payment applications built on Polygon can potentially tap into Ethereum's extensive DeFi infrastructure, enabling features like instant currency conversion, yield-bearing payment accounts, or programmable payment flows through smart contract integration.
Diversification of the Payment Ecosystem
From the composition of the rankings, the Polygon payment ecosystem exhibits clear diversification characteristics. Beyond enterprise-focused platforms like Tazapay and Paxos, the list includes various types of applications such as consumer-facing remittance services, payroll solutions, and e-commerce payment gateways.
This diversification reflects how blockchain payment technology is penetrating different market segments. In cross-border remittances, blockchain solutions can bypass traditional interbank clearing networks, reducing intermediary costs. In B2B payment scenarios, smart contracts can enable condition-triggered automatic settlements, improving capital turnover efficiency. In retail payments, stablecoin wallets are gradually becoming supplementary options to traditional payment methods.
Each application category serves distinct use cases with specific value propositions. Cross-border remittances benefit from faster settlement times and lower fees compared to traditional wire transfers. B2B payments gain transparency and programmability through smart contracts. Payroll applications can enable instant wage payments and reduce administrative overhead. E-commerce integrations provide merchants with alternative payment rails that may offer better economics than traditional card networks.
However, challenges vary across different application scenarios. Enterprise-level payments need to consider complex issues such as accounting standards and tax treatment. Consumer payments require attention to user experience and educational outreach. Cross-border scenarios also involve foreign exchange controls and anti-money laundering compliance requirements.
Importance of Institutional Infrastructure
As payment project transaction volumes grow, the importance of underlying infrastructure becomes increasingly prominent. For platforms processing billions of dollars in transaction volume, aspects such as fund security, key management, and compliance monitoring all require enterprise-grade solutions for support.
In terms of fund custody, many payment platforms choose to partner with professional custody service providers, using technical measures such as multi-signature wallets and hardware security modules to reduce fund risks. Simultaneously, to meet audit and compliance requirements, these platforms need to ensure the integrity and traceability of transaction records.
Institutional-grade security becomes non-negotiable at scale. Payment platforms must implement robust authentication systems, transaction monitoring, fraud detection, and incident response procedures. The reputational and financial risks of security breaches increase exponentially with transaction volume, making investment in security infrastructure essential.
From an industry development perspective, payment infrastructure is evolving toward modularity and specialization. Different service providers focus on specific segments such as custody, compliance, or liquidity management, providing standardized services to payment applications through API integration. This collaborative division of labor helps lower the development threshold for individual projects and accelerates ecosystem maturation.
Regulatory Environment and Future Outlook
Despite the positive growth trends in the Polygon payment ecosystem, regulatory uncertainty remains a key factor affecting industry development. Regulatory frameworks for stablecoins and crypto payments in various countries are not yet fully formed, which both leaves room for innovation and brings challenges for long-term compliant operations.
In the European Union, the implementation of MiCA regulations will set clear rules for stablecoin issuance and use. The United States is advancing relevant legislation at both federal and state levels. Asian countries are also exploring regulatory paths suitable for local markets. Payment service providers need to closely monitor these policy changes and adjust business strategies accordingly.
The regulatory trajectory appears to be moving toward greater clarity, though at different paces across jurisdictions. Proactive engagement with regulators, transparent operations, and robust compliance programs will likely differentiate successful payment platforms from those that struggle to adapt. The cost of compliance may create barriers to entry, potentially consolidating the market around well-capitalized players with strong legal and compliance teams.
From a technological evolution perspective, cross-chain interoperability, privacy protection, and programmable payments are directions worth watching. As more Layer 2 solutions and sidechains mature, payment applications may achieve seamless cross-network transfers. Privacy technologies such as zero-knowledge proofs could protect commercially sensitive information while meeting compliance requirements. Smart contract-based conditional payment functions will provide new tools for business process automation.
The integration of artificial intelligence and machine learning into payment processing systems may also enhance fraud detection, optimize routing for cost and speed, and enable more sophisticated risk management. As the technology stack matures, we may see payment applications that combine blockchain settlement with traditional payment rails, offering hybrid solutions that optimize for different transaction characteristics.
